Factors Affecting Cost
- Material Quality: High-quality materials, such as durable concrete or decorative pavers, tend to increase costs.
- Labor Rates: Local labor costs in Poulsbo can vary, impacting the overall project budget.
- Permits and Regulations: Compliance with Poulsbo's local building codes and obtaining necessary permits can add to the expense.
- Project Size: Larger projects will naturally require more materials and labor, leading to higher costs.
- Site Conditions: Challenging site conditions, such as uneven terrain or the need for extensive grading, can increase costs.
- Additional Features: Adding features like lighting, landscaping, or accessibility ramps will add to the total cost.
Average Costs for Common Tasks
Task Description | Average Cost (Poulsbo, WA) |
---|---|
Basic Concrete Sidewalk | $5 - $10 per square foot |
Decorative Paver Sidewalk | $15 - $25 per square foot |
Excavation and Grading | $1,500 - $3,000 per project |
Permit Fees | $100 - $500 |
Accessibility Ramps | $1,000 - $2,500 each |
Landscaping Integration | $500 - $2,000 |
Lighting Installation | $200 - $1,000 per fixture |
